Scope of Opportunities:
Defence offers graduates broad exposure across various commercial functions, including:
* Commercial and Acquisition Strategy: Support the design, planning and delivery of strategies for major Defence procurements and long-term capability investments.
* Procurement Processes: Assist with tender development, sourcing activities, market research, supplier engagement and evaluation processes.
* Pricing and Cost Analysis: Contribute to financial assessments, cost modelling and value for money evaluations across complex projects.
* Contract Management: Help manage the performance, risk, compliance and delivery of contracts that support Defence capability.
* Category Management: Support strategic management of key spending categories across the Defence enterprise.
* Purchasing and Supply Delivery: Assist with sourcing essential goods and services that enable ADF operations, training, sustainment and estate management.
* Commercial Governance and Compliance: Balance legislative and policy requirements with Defence’s operational needs, strengthening decision making and accountability.
* Logistics and Supply Chain Support: Work with logistics teams to support Defence supply chains, sustainment activities, and operational readiness.
Eligibility
Applicants for the Business Services and Policy Pathway must:
* Be an Australian Citizen
* Have completed at minimum an Australian Qualifications Framework (AQF) Level 7 qualification (a Bachelor Degree), or higher equivalent between 1 January 2022 and 31 December 2026.
* Be able to obtain and maintain a Negative Vetting Level 1 security clearance.
Salary
All successful candidates will commence the Graduate Program on a salary of $81,868 plus 15.4% superannuation.
Upon successful completion of the program, including satisfying all training requirements, you will have the opportunity to progress to the base of the APS Level 5 classification, setting you up for a rewarding career in Defence. Location
Roles may be offered in Adelaide, Brisbane, Canberra, Hobart, Melbourne, Perth and Sydney.
Duration
The Defence Graduate Program is a 12-month development opportunity designed to launch your career in the Australian Public Service (APS).
